Videoconferencing wouldn’t be possible without modern video camera technology. It’s vital that anyone communicating by video can be clearly seen. Camera quality has dramatically improved in the last several years, and prices have steadily dropped. This means many of your customers will be able to comfortably invest in a video camera or webcam that provides clear, reliable video at a relatively high resolution.

2. Audio technology:
Similarly, a videoconferencing system cannot be successful without clear, understandable audio. Although you can’t always control the quality of the audio technology on the other end of your customers’ videoconferencing calls, you can ensure their speech is captured as effectively as possible with high-quality (and well-placed) microphones.

3. Codec device:
This is also a vital piece of the puzzle. The codec is the hardware or software that digitally compresses both the audio and video for each conferencing session. Then, the “packets” are transmitted through a digital network (increasingly, IP networks) to the endpoint or endpoints. Look for a codec such as H.264 that can achieve high compression rates so audio and video are relayed seamlessly, in real time. Also, be sure to select a device that is standards-based and easily interoperable with other sites.

4. Endpoint devices:
This refers to the multiple devices that handle the video and audio output in a conferencing system, including a video display, loudspeakers, a telephone, TV screen, projector and more. These endpoint devices can be tailored to your customer’s needs, ranging from stand-alone desktop units to larger room-based systems. Seek out an endpoint system that is well-established and has been proven with other customers.

5. The right computer system:
In any videoconferencing system, computers take care of the data compressing and decompressing and provide access to the network. Depending on your customer’s needs and the size of their videoconferencing system, they may require more powerful computers with higher processing speeds than others.

Two or more video cameras or webcams that provide video input. Two or more microphones -- either an external microphone or one built into the accessing device. A computer screen, monitor, TV or projector that can broadcast video output.
